How does a Hot Isostatic Pressing (HIP) furnace densify SrTaO2N? Master High-Density Ceramic Sintering


Hot Isostatic Pressing (HIP) achieves densification in SrTaO2N ceramics by subjecting the material to a simultaneous combination of elevated heat and extreme isostatic gas pressure. By utilizing an inert gas like argon at pressures up to 196 MPa, the furnace physically compresses the material to eliminate internal voids that conventional methods cannot reach.

Core Takeaway: The primary value of HIP for SrTaO2N is its ability to force densification at significantly lower temperatures (around 1200°C). This bypasses the material's poor thermal stability, preventing the nitrogen loss and compositional segregation that destroys the ceramic during high-temperature atmospheric sintering.

The Mechanics of Densification

The Power of Isostatic Pressure

A HIP furnace functions by filling the processing chamber with an inert gas, typically argon.

Unlike mechanical rams that press from one direction, this gas applies uniform pressure from all directions.

For SrTaO2N ceramics, pressures as high as 196 MPa are utilized to create a massive physical driving force on the material's surface.

Eliminating Internal Voids

The primary goal of this pressure is to target residual internal pores.

These microscopic voids often remain after standard forming processes and act as structural weaknesses or light-scattering centers.

The combination of heat and high pressure forces the material to yield, collapsing these pores and pushing the ceramic toward its theoretical density.

Solving the SrTaO2N Stability Challenge

The Problem with Conventional Sintering

SrTaO2N possesses relatively poor thermal stability.

If you attempt to densify this material using standard high-temperature sintering at atmospheric pressure, the material degrades.

Specifically, the high heat causes nitrogen loss and results in compositional segregation, effectively ruining the ceramic's intended properties.

Lowering the Thermal Threshold

HIP solves this by substituting thermal energy with mechanical energy.

Because the high pressure facilitates particle bonding, the process requires significantly less heat.

For SrTaO2N, densification can occur at 1200°C, a temperature low enough to maintain the material's integrity.

Preserving Chemical Composition

By operating at this reduced temperature, the HIP process acts as a stabilizing shield.

It prevents the volatile nitrogen components from escaping the lattice structure.

This ensures the final product retains the correct stoichiometry without the defects associated with thermal decomposition.

Understanding the Process Trade-offs

Temperature vs. Pressure Balance

While HIP is powerful, it is not a magic solution; it requires a precise balance of variables.

You are effectively trading the simplicity of atmospheric heating for the complexity of high-pressure containment.

If the pressure is insufficient (e.g., below the 100-196 MPa range), the lower temperature of 1200°C may not be enough to fully close all pores.

The Requirement for Closed Pores

It is critical to understand that HIP works best on closed pores.

If the ceramic has surface-connected porosity, the pressurized gas will simply penetrate the material rather than compressing it.

Therefore, the material must often be pre-sintered to a state where pores are isolated before the HIP cycle is effective.

Making the Right Choice for Your Goal

When processing SrTaO2N or similar thermally unstable ceramics, consider these factors:

  • If your primary focus is Chemical Purity: Prioritize the HIP process to keep processing temperatures at or below 1200°C, ensuring nitrogen is not lost to the atmosphere.
  • If your primary focus is Structural Integrity: Utilize the full 196 MPa pressure capability to target and eliminate the microscopic residual pores that compromise strength.

By decoupling densification from extreme heat, HIP allows you to engineer high-performance ceramics that are otherwise impossible to manufacture.
